Mapbox is a leading provider of custom online maps, offering APIs and SDKs that allow developers to integrate highly customizable maps into their web and mobile applications. Mapbox's services enable real-time data updates, immersive mapping experiences, and advanced navigation features tailored to specific industries like automotive and travel. Their solutions include Mapbox Studio for map design, Mapbox GL JS for web maps, and various SDKs for mobile and automotive navigation. Companies rely on Mapbox for applications in real estate, logistics, and business intelligence, benefiting from real-time, high-quality geospatial datasets and tools.
